Japan's ethylene output falls 2.3% in January

Japanese ethylene production fell 2.3% year-over-year in January to 465,600 metric tons, data from the Japan Petrochemical Industry Association showed.

Ethylene, made from naphtha, is a basic feedstock for petrochemicals that are processed into products such as plastics.
